Head of Maldives Human Rights Commission: Development is the foundation of human rights

How does a lifetime of serving people shape the way someone understands human rights?

At the Forum on Global Human Rights Governance in Beijing, CGTN's Merna Al Nasser spoke with Aishath Rameela, president of the Human Rights Commission of the Maldives, about her journey from nursing and social work to public service and human rights leadership.

In this exclusive interview, Rameela reflects on resilience, overcoming personal challenges, the importance of development in advancing human rights, lessons from China's development experience and her message to young people around the world.

"The right to development is at the core of human rights."
